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92 4902733047 81360 932 537
33104373 0617390801 41519901
33104373 0617390801 41519901
4597165061 91 182005
All about undefined
Interested in learning more?
33104373 0617390801 41519901
4597165061 91 182005
See more
73116126 26 38
3310941312 213791698 80
See more
61371433559 1360 929
958 94535 39985
See more